A 34-year-old computer operator engaged by Parent Teachers Association (PTA) of Nana Primary School in Warri South Local Government Area of Delta State, has been arrested for allegedly stealing seven computers belonging to the school.
The suspect was arrested by detectives from the ‘A’ Division in Warri, after a staff of Nana Primary School reported that eight (8) out of fifteen (15) Zinox computers supplied to the school by Delta State Government have been stolen.
State Police Public Relation Officer, DSP Bright Edafe who confirmed this, said that upon receipt of the report on March 2, the DPO ‘A’ Division Warri detailed police detectives who swung into action and swiftly arrested the suspect.
Similarly, on March 7 at about 0325hrs, operatives of the Command Raider’s Squad in conjunction with Raider Volunteer Corps raided several black spots in Animeli road by Panama junction and Kevin Road both in Sapele.
During the raid, fifteen male suspects were arrested during which 15 grams of substances suspected to be cocaine, 1 compressed sack of substance suspected to be Indian hemp, 7 packets of tramadol, 12 syringes, 4 CSP codeine syrup bottles, two crushers, some items suspected to be charms, 1 cooler soaked with suspected Indian hemp popularly known as ‘monkey tail’, 1 grinder and twenty packets of razlars were recovered.
While saying that the computer operator has since been charged to court, DSP Edafe said that investigation is ongoing in the other matter.
